Everything that is or was, which is matter, does have mass. In science however, an electron has such a small amount of mass that calculating it would make no difference to the overall mass of the atom. So Yes, an electron does weigh something. A proton for example weighs 1amu, as well as a neutron. (Yes, that is rounded). However an electron weighs only 0.00054amu. This amount is so small like I mentioned, it isn't bothered to be measured.
